if its the cam problem im thinking of, its only the cam bearing ledges/caps. the end seals toward the front of the vehicle wear a groove into the cam ledges and causes vanos faults for either intake or ex. its just the cam ledges/caps that get replaced, not the actual camshaft... that is unless there is another issue which i do not know of

I had problems with my car throwing the check engine light. Stop the car and start again and the CEL would not be on ..... until it happened again.
I took it to the dealer and they checked to see what codes had been thrown. Fortunately there was a service bulletin out on this. Apparently this was a bear to diagnose pre-service bulliten. The problem was described to me as "a seal does not provide enough oil pressure to the Vanos system. No damage is done but the condition triggers the CEL. The job to replace the seal is no small one. Cam(s?) are removed as part of the process. I saw the job midway. In any case, now there are no issues save the 29.2 debacle. -B |
